Output 0ae26ea085c9d9e36ec43ca00f4ecf1c8238a16224920189a54817cabf3d1439:1

value
6999576627569
script pubkey
OP_0 OP_PUSHBYTES_20 70cfc4a463274f453c03f9d1aa58d070338755db
address
tb1qwr8uffrrya8520qrl8g65kxswqecw4wmlcfkwa
transaction
0ae26ea085c9d9e36ec43ca00f4ecf1c8238a16224920189a54817cabf3d1439
confirmations
153892
spent
true